The island of Cyprus is located in the eastern Mediterranean Sea. Geographically it belongs to Asia, but geopolitically it is placed under Europe.

Cyprus boasts up to 300 days of sunshine a year, making it a paradise for sea and sun lovers. The coastline is lined with some of the most beautiful beaches in Europe, and water sports enthusiasts will be in for a treat. The cliffs and coves will reveal unforgettable views. If it gets too warm for you, head to the mountains and enjoy a souvlaki in one of the many mountain villages.
